<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="hu">
	<id>https://vik.wiki/index.php?action=history&amp;feed=atom&amp;title=OCI8_%C3%A9s_PHP_linux_alatt</id>
	<title>OCI8 és PHP linux alatt - Laptörténet</title>
	<link rel="self" type="application/atom+xml" href="https://vik.wiki/index.php?action=history&amp;feed=atom&amp;title=OCI8_%C3%A9s_PHP_linux_alatt"/>
	<link rel="alternate" type="text/html" href="https://vik.wiki/index.php?title=OCI8_%C3%A9s_PHP_linux_alatt&amp;action=history"/>
	<updated>2026-05-17T05:36:00Z</updated>
	<subtitle>Az oldal laptörténete a wikiben</subtitle>
	<generator>MediaWiki 1.43.8</generator>
	<entry>
		<id>https://vik.wiki/index.php?title=OCI8_%C3%A9s_PHP_linux_alatt&amp;diff=138596&amp;oldid=prev</id>
		<title>Unknown user: Új oldal, tartalma: „{{GlobalTemplate|Infoalap|SzgLab5PHPLinux}}   Az oracle támogatáshoz Debian alatt sajnos újra kell forgatni a php-t. A http://hu.php.net/manual/hu/ref.oci8.php alatt…”</title>
		<link rel="alternate" type="text/html" href="https://vik.wiki/index.php?title=OCI8_%C3%A9s_PHP_linux_alatt&amp;diff=138596&amp;oldid=prev"/>
		<updated>2012-10-21T20:21:58Z</updated>

		<summary type="html">&lt;p&gt;Új oldal, tartalma: „{{GlobalTemplate|Infoalap|SzgLab5PHPLinux}}   Az oracle támogatáshoz Debian alatt sajnos újra kell forgatni a php-t. A http://hu.php.net/manual/hu/ref.oci8.php alatt…”&lt;/p&gt;
&lt;p&gt;&lt;b&gt;Új lap&lt;/b&gt;&lt;/p&gt;&lt;div&gt;{{GlobalTemplate|Infoalap|SzgLab5PHPLinux}}&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
Az oracle támogatáshoz Debian alatt sajnos újra kell forgatni a php-t.&lt;br /&gt;
A http://hu.php.net/manual/hu/ref.oci8.php alatt az egyik hozzászólásban némely dolog részletesebben le van írva, ajánlott azt is megnézni, én is onnan vágtam ide a dolgok egy részét.&lt;br /&gt;
&lt;br /&gt;
Az újrafordítás nálam kb. az alábbiak szerint ment. Persze mindent csak ésszel futtassatok.&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
# apt-get install php4-dev apache-dev libbz2-dev libcurl3-dev libxslt1-dev libt1-dev libgd-gif1-dev \&lt;br /&gt;
libc-client-dev libldap2-dev libmcal0-dev libmhash-dev libmysqlclient10-dev librecode-dev freetds-dev  \&lt;br /&gt;
libsablot0-dev libzzip-dev odbcinst1 unixodbc unixodbc-dev&l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Elég sok sajnos, de a fordításhoz kellenek. A megfelelő opciók átállításával biztos kikapcsolhatóak.&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
# cd /usr/src&lt;br /&gt;
# apt-get source php4 &l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
(A /etc/sources.list -et megfelelő beállításaival persze.)&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
# export ORACLE_HOME=/home/miki/local/oracle/product/10.2.0/client_1/&lt;br /&gt;
# export LD_LIBRARY_PATH=$LD_LIBRARY_PATH:$ORACLE_HOME/lib&lt;br /&gt;
# export LD_PRELOAD=libclntsh.so.10.1&lt;br /&gt;
&lt;br /&gt;
# cat /etc/ld.so.conf&lt;br /&gt;
/usr/X11R6/lib&lt;br /&gt;
/home/.../local/oracle/product/10.2.0/client_1/lib/&l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Nekem itt a második sort kellett felvenni.&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
# ldconfig&lt;br /&gt;
# cd /usr/src/php4-4.3.10 (jelenleg)&lt;br /&gt;
# vi debian/rules&l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Itt a COMMON_CONFIG részhez kell hozzáadni a &amp;quot;--with-oci8&amp;quot; opciót.&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
# debchange -i&l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Ezzel lehet növelni a kiadás verziószámát, így a dpkg frissíteni fogja a rendszeren lévő csomagokat.&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
# debian/rules binary&l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Az így kapott csomagokat pedig már csak fel kell telepíteni.&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
# cd ..&lt;br /&gt;
# dpkg -i *.deb&l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Ezekkel azonban a következőre jutottam:&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
Warning:  ocilogon(): _oci_open_server: Error while trying to retrieve text for error ORA-12541&lt;br /&gt;
 in .../public_html/lab6/in.php on line 10&l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Ha van ötleted írj.&lt;br /&gt;
&lt;br /&gt;
==B terv==&lt;br /&gt;
&lt;br /&gt;
Alternatív megoldás az shfs modul. Debian alatt a következő:&lt;br /&gt;
&lt;br /&gt;
&amp;lt;pre&amp;gt;&lt;br /&gt;
# apt-get install shfs-source&lt;br /&gt;
# cd /usr/src&lt;br /&gt;
# tar -xvjf shfs.tar.bz2  &lt;br /&gt;
# cd modules/shfs&lt;br /&gt;
# make&lt;br /&gt;
# make install&lt;br /&gt;
# modprobe shfs&lt;br /&gt;
# mkdir /mnt/rapid&lt;br /&gt;
# shfsmount -o uid=1000,gid=1000 NEPTUNKOD@rapid.eik.bme.hu /mnt/rapid&lt;br /&gt;
&amp;lt;/pre&amp;gt;&lt;br /&gt;
&lt;br /&gt;
Az =Uid= és =gid= tetszés szerint beállítandó. Ezután helyi szövegszerkesztővel lehet szerkeszteni a rapid-on lévő fájlokat.&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
-- [[KarakoMiklos|palacsint]] - 2006.03.23.&lt;br /&gt;
&lt;br /&gt;
&lt;br /&gt;
[[Category:Infoalap]]&lt;/div&gt;</summary>
		<author><name>Unknown user</name></author>
	</entry>
</feed>